Output 3d8afc7abdd51a9d82a11c6d6a7029377b4c59344f04f1f821d6c8dcfddc8cc0:1

value
35184000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40f9d0deb58506d7f5ed9284ab7d7423a439170a OP_EQUAL
address
9xMqBBP66NTp3FKqEmiwKGYZVxCgQ7HV9D
transaction
3d8afc7abdd51a9d82a11c6d6a7029377b4c59344f04f1f821d6c8dcfddc8cc0